RimWorld

RimWorld

The Dead Man's Switch - AncientCorps
Bug & Error Issues
今天刚更新后的四个报错:
Could not resolve cross-reference to Verse.ThingDef named DMS_Apparel_PowerSkelton (wanter=thingDefs)
UnityEngine.StackTraceUtility:ExtractStackTrace 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Log.Error_Patch1 (string)
Verse.DirectXmlCrossRefLoader:TryResolveDef<Verse.ThingDef> (string,Verse.FailMode,object)
Verse.DirectXmlCrossRefLoader/WantedRefForList`1<Verse.ThingDef>:TryResolve (Verse.FailMode)
Verse.DirectXmlCrossRefLoader/<>c__DisplayClass16_0:<ResolveAllWantedCrossReferences>b__0 (Verse.DirectXmlCrossRefLoader/WantedRef)
Verse.GenThreading/<>c__DisplayClass7_1`1<Verse.DirectXmlCrossRefLoader/WantedRef>:<ParallelForEach>b__0 (object)
System.Threading.QueueUserWorkItemCallback:WaitCallback_Context (object)
System.Threading.ExecutionContext:RunInternal (System.Threading.ExecutionContext,System.Threading.ContextCallback,object,bool)
System.Threading.ExecutionContext:Run (System.Threading.ExecutionContext,System.Threading.ContextCallback,object,bool)
System.Threading.QueueUserWorkItemCallback:System.Threading.IThreadPoolWorkItem.ExecuteWorkItem ()
System.Threading.ThreadPoolWorkQueue:Dispatch ()
System.Threading._ThreadPoolWaitCallback:PerformWaitCallback ()
(拼写错误?)

Could not load Texture2D at 'UI/Ability/FissionOverload' in any active mod or in base resources.
UnityEngine.StackTraceUtility:ExtractStackTrace 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Log.Error_Patch1 (string)
Verse.ContentFinder`1<UnityEngine.Texture2D>:Get (string,bool)
RimWorld.AbilityDef:<PostLoad>b__88_0 ()
Verse.LongEventHandler:ExecuteToExecuteWhenFinished ()
Verse.LongEventHandler:UpdateCurrentAsynchronousEvent ()
Verse.LongEventHandler:LongEventsUpdate (bool&)
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Root.Update_Patch1 (Verse.Root)
Verse.Root_Entry:Update ()


Could not load Texture2D at 'Things/Apparel/ExoSkeleton/Apparel' for def 'DMS_Apparel_PowerSkeleton' in any active mod or in base resources.
UnityEngine.StackTraceUtility:ExtractStackTrace 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Log.Error_Patch1 (string)
Verse.ContentFinder`1<UnityEngine.Texture2D>:Get (string,bool)
Verse.Graphic_Single:Init (Verse.GraphicRequest)
Verse.GraphicDatabase:GetInner<Verse.Graphic_Single> (Verse.GraphicRequest)
Verse.GraphicDatabase:Get (Verse.GraphicRequest)
Verse.GraphicDatabase:Get (System.Type,string,UnityEngine.Shader,UnityEngine.Vector2,UnityEngine.Color,UnityEngine.Color,Verse.GraphicData,System.Collections.Generic.List`1<Verse.ShaderParameter>,string)
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.GraphicData.Init_Patch1 (Verse.GraphicData)
Verse.GraphicData:get_Graphic ()
Verse.ThingDef:<PostLoad>b__396_0 ()
Verse.LongEventHandler:ExecuteToExecuteWhenFinished ()
Verse.LongEventHandler:UpdateCurrentAsynchronousEvent ()
Verse.LongEventHandler:LongEventsUpdate (bool&)
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Root.Update_Patch1 (Verse.Root)
Verse.Root_Entry:Update ()


MatFrom with null sourceTex.
UnityEngine.StackTraceUtility:ExtractStackTrace 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Log.Error_Patch1 (string)
Verse.MaterialPool:MatFrom (Verse.MaterialRequest)
Verse.Graphic_Single:Init (Verse.GraphicRequest)
Verse.GraphicDatabase:GetInner<Verse.Graphic_Single> (Verse.GraphicRequest)
Verse.GraphicDatabase:Get (Verse.GraphicRequest)
Verse.GraphicDatabase:Get (System.Type,string,UnityEngine.Shader,UnityEngine.Vector2,UnityEngine.Color,UnityEngine.Color,Verse.GraphicData,System.Collections.Generic.List`1<Verse.ShaderParameter>,string)
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.GraphicData.Init_Patch1 (Verse.GraphicData)
Verse.GraphicData:get_Graphic ()
Verse.ThingDef:<PostLoad>b__396_0 ()
Verse.LongEventHandler:ExecuteToExecuteWhenFinished ()
Verse.LongEventHandler:UpdateCurrentAsynchronousEvent ()
Verse.LongEventHandler:LongEventsUpdate (bool&)
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Root.Update_Patch1 (Verse.Root)
Verse.Root_Entry:Update ()
< >
Showing 1-6 of 6 comments
Yame 3 Aug @ 11:17pm 
got an error in startup after the recent aug 4 update

Could not resolve cross-reference to RimWorld.FactionDef named Cinder_PlayerFaction (wanter=permanentEnemyToEveryoneExcept)
Could not resolve cross-reference to RimWorld.FactionDef named Cinder_OutlanderCivil (wanter=permanentEnemyToEveryoneExcept)
Sirreal 4 Aug @ 12:44am 
Incompatibility with Mechanoid Upgrades? Sometime raids won't spawn units and I get this error:

Exception while generating pawn group: System.NullReferenceException: Object reference not set to an instance of an object
[Ref 83EF92E2]
at MU.UpgradeRestriction_RangedFighter.CommonalityFactor (Verse.Pawn mech) [0x0002a] in <b19c7620be1a428f84a1bd1aa7d3d564>:0
at MU.MechUpgradeDef.CommonalityFinal (Verse.Pawn mech) [0x00039] in <b19c7620be1a428f84a1bd1aa7d3d564>:0
at MU.MechUpgradeUtility+<>c__DisplayClass9_0.<UpgradeMech>b__0 (MU.MechUpgradeDef def) [0x0000d] in <b19c7620be1a428f84a1bd1aa7d3d564>:0
at System.Linq.Enumerable+WhereListIterator`1[TSource].ToList () [0x00017] in <08e4a20a710b4c49aa8710b78057029a>:0
at System.Linq.Enumerable.ToList[TSource] (System.Collections.Generic.IEnumerable`1[T] source) [0x0001f] in <08e4a20a710b4c49aa8710b78057029a>:0
at MU.MechUpgradeUtility.UpgradeMech (Verse.Pawn mech, System.Int32 amount, System.Boolean generated) [0x00048] in <b19c7620be1a428f84a1bd1aa7d3d564>:0
at MU.MechUpgradeUtility.UpgradeMech (Verse.Pawn mech, System.Single percent, System.Boolean generated) [0x0001c] in <b19c7620be1a428f84a1bd1aa7d3d564>:0
at MU.Patch_GenerateUpgradedPawn.Postfix (Verse.PawnGenerationRequest request, Verse.Pawn& __result) [0x00125] in <b19c7620be1a428f84a1bd1aa7d3d564>:0
at Verse.PawnGenerator.GeneratePawn (Verse.PawnGenerationRequest request) [0x00216] in <1ff918a14d0c4d098426de9adcf142a1>:0
- PREFIX raceQuestPawn: Void raceQuestPawn.patch_PawnGenerator_GeneratePawn:Prefix(PawnGenerationRequest& request)
- PREFIX SmashPhil.VehicleFramework: Boolean Vehicles.Patch_Construction:GenerateVehiclePawn(PawnGenerationRequest request, Pawn& __result)
- POSTFIX MechanoidUpgradesPatch: Void MU.Patch_GenerateUpgradedPawn:Postfix(PawnGenerationRequest request, Pawn& __result)
- POSTFIX EventController_rQP: Void EventController_rQP.EventController_Work:Postfix_PawnGenerator_GeneratePawn(Pawn& __result)
- POSTFIX VFEPirates.Mod: Void VFEPirates.PawnGenerator_GeneratePawn_Patch:Postfix(Pawn __result)
- POSTFIX Fortified: Void Fortified.Patch_GeneratePawnTitle:Postfix(Pawn& __result)
- POSTFIX AOBA.Embergarden: Void Embergarden.PawnGeneratorPatch:Postfix(Pawn& __result)
at RimWorld.PawnGroupKindWorker_Normal.GeneratePawns (RimWorld.PawnGroupMakerParms parms, RimWorld.PawnGroupMaker groupMaker, System.Collections.Generic.List`1[T] outPawns, System.Boolean errorOnZeroResults) [0x0030b] in <1ff918a14d0c4d098426de9adcf142a1>:0
- POSTFIX StrongerEmpire: Void StrongerEmpire.Patch_PawnGroupKindWorker_GeneratePawns:Postfix(PawnGroupMakerParms parms, PawnGroupMaker groupMaker, List`1 outPawns, Boolean errorOnZeroResults)
- POSTFIX StrongerEmpire_Biotech: Void StrongerEmpire.Biotech.Biotech_Patch_PawnGroupKindWorker_GeneratePawns:Postfix(PawnGroupMakerParms parms, PawnGroupMaker groupMaker, List`1 outPawns, Boolean errorOnZeroResults)
at RimWorld.PawnGroupKindWorker.GeneratePawns (RimWorld.PawnGroupMakerParms parms, RimWorld.PawnGroupMaker groupMaker, System.Boolean errorOnZeroResults) [0x00041] in <1ff918a14d0c4d098426de9adcf142a1>:0
- PREFIX VFEInsectoidsMod: Boolean VFEInsectoids.PawnGroupKindWorker_GeneratePawns_Patch:Prefix(PawnGroupMakerParms parms, PawnGroupMaker groupMaker, List`1& __result)
UnityEngine.StackTraceUtility:ExtractStackTrace 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Log.Error_Patch1 (string)
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:RimWorld.PawnGroupKindWorker.GeneratePawns_Patch1 (RimWorld.PawnGroupKindWorker,RimWorld.PawnGroupMakerParms,RimWorld.PawnGroupMaker,bool)
RimWorld.PawnGroupMaker:GeneratePawns (RimWorld.PawnGroupMakerParms,bool)
RimWorld.PawnGroupMakerUtility/<GeneratePawns>d__2:MoveNext ()
VFEInsectoids.PawnGroupMakerUtility_GeneratePawns/<Postfix>d__0:MoveNext ()
System.Collections.Generic.List`1<Verse.Pawn>:AddEnumerable (System.Collections.Generic.IEnumerable`1<Verse.Pawn>)
System.Collections.Generic.List`1<Verse.Pawn>:.ctor (System.Collections.Generic.IEnumerable`1<Verse.Pawn>)
System.Linq.Enumerable:ToList<Verse.Pawn> (System.Collections.Generic.IEnumerable`1<Verse.Pawn>)
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:RimWorld.IncidentWorker_Raid.TryGenerateRaidInfo_Patch1 (RimWorld.IncidentWorker_Raid,RimWorld.IncidentParms,System.Collections.Generic.List`1<Verse.Pawn>&,bool)
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:RimWorld.IncidentWorker_Raid.TryExecuteWorker_Patch2 (RimWorld.IncidentWorker_Raid,RimWorld.IncidentParms)
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:RimWorld.IncidentWorker.TryExecute_Patch2 (RimWorld.IncidentWorker,RimWorld.IncidentParms)
Verse.DebugActionsIncidents:DoRaid (RimWorld.IncidentParms)
Verse.DebugActionsIncidents/<>c__DisplayClass4_0:<ExecuteRaidWithSpecifics>b__6 ()
LudeonTK.Dialog_DebugOptionLister:DebugAction (string,single,System.Action,bool)
LudeonTK.Dialog_DebugOptionListLister:DoListingItems (UnityEngine.Rect,single)
LudeonTK.Dialog_OptionLister:DoWindowContents (UnityEngine.Rect)
Verse.Window:InnerWindowOnGUI (int)
UnityEngine.GUI:CallWindowDelegate (UnityEngine.GUI/WindowFunction,int,int,UnityEngine.GUISkin,int,single,single,UnityEngine.GUIStyle)
Lux 5 Aug @ 1:50pm 
@Yame I dont know if this will work in the case of your modpack, but I recently encountered this error myself and when adding in the mod Embergarden in this series along with this mod, this error went away.
Zaphie 8 Aug @ 10:02pm 
Could not resolve cross-reference to RimWorld.FactionDef named Cinder_OutlanderCivil (wanter=permanentEnemyToEveryoneExcept)
UnityEngine.StackTraceUtility:ExtractStackTrace 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Log.Error_Patch2 (string)
Verse.DirectXmlCrossRefLoader:TryResolveDef<RimWorld.FactionDef> (string,Verse.FailMode,object)
Verse.DirectXmlCrossRefLoader/WantedRefForList`1<RimWorld.FactionDef>:TryResolve (Verse.FailMode)
Verse.DirectXmlCrossRefLoader/<>c__DisplayClass16_0:<ResolveAllWantedCrossReferences>b__0 (Verse.DirectXmlCrossRefLoader/WantedRef)
Verse.GenThreading/<>c__DisplayClass7_1`1<Verse.DirectXmlCrossRefLoader/WantedRef>:<ParallelForEach>b__0 (object)
System.Threading.QueueUserWorkItemCallback:WaitCallback_Context (object)
System.Threading.ExecutionContext:RunInternal (System.Threading.ExecutionContext,System.Threading.ContextCallback,object,bool)
System.Threading.ExecutionContext:Run (System.Threading.ExecutionContext,System.Threading.ContextCallback,object,bool)
System.Threading.QueueUserWorkItemCallback:System.Threading.IThreadPoolWorkItem.ExecuteWorkItem ()
System.Threading.ThreadPoolWorkQueue:Dispatch ()
System.Threading._ThreadPoolWaitCallback:PerformWaitCallback ()
Zaphie 8 Aug @ 10:03pm 
Could not resolve cross-reference to RimWorld.FactionDef named Cinder_PlayerFaction (wanter=permanentEnemyToEveryoneExcept)
UnityEngine.StackTraceUtility:ExtractStackTrace ()
(wrapper dynamic-method) MonoMod.Utils.DynamicMethodDefinition:Verse.Log.Error_Patch2 (string)
Verse.DirectXmlCrossRefLoader:TryResolveDef<RimWorld.FactionDef> (string,Verse.FailMode,object)
Verse.DirectXmlCrossRefLoader/WantedRefForList`1<RimWorld.FactionDef>:TryResolve (Verse.FailMode)
Verse.DirectXmlCrossRefLoader/<>c__DisplayClass16_0:<ResolveAllWantedCrossReferences>b__0 (Verse.DirectXmlCrossRefLoader/WantedRef)
Verse.GenThreading/<>c__DisplayClass7_1`1<Verse.DirectXmlCrossRefLoader/WantedRef>:<ParallelForEach>b__0 (object)
System.Threading.QueueUserWorkItemCallback:WaitCallback_Context (object)
System.Threading.ExecutionContext:RunInternal (System.Threading.ExecutionContext,System.Threading.ContextCallback,object,bool)
System.Threading.ExecutionContext:Run (System.Threading.ExecutionContext,System.Threading.ContextCallback,object,bool)
System.Threading.QueueUserWorkItemCallback:System.Threading.IThreadPoolWorkItem.ExecuteWorkItem ()
System.Threading.ThreadPoolWorkQueue:Dispatch ()
System.Threading._ThreadPoolWaitCallback:PerformWaitCallback ()
Cal 15 Aug @ 8:44am 
Tried to use an uninitialized DefOf of type DMS_DefOf. DefOfs are initialized right after all defs all loaded. Uninitialized DefOfs will return only nulls. (hint: don't use DefOfs as default field values in Defs, try to resolve them in ResolveReferences() instead)
[Harmony, 0Harmony.dll] MonoMod.Utils.DynamicMethodDefinition.UnityEngine.StackTraceUtility.ExtractStackTrace_Patch1()
[Core, Assembly-CSharp.dll] Verse.Log.Warning(System.String text)
[Core, Assembly-CSharp.dll] RimWorld.DefOfHelper.EnsureInitializedInCtor(System.Type defOf)
[The Dead Man's Switch - AncientCorps, AncientCorps.dll] AncientCorps.DMS_DefOf..cctor()
[System, mscorlib.dll] System.Object.__icall_wrapper_mono_generic_class_init(System.IntPtr)
[The Dead Man's Switch - AncientCorps, AncientCorps.dll] AncientCorps.CompanyDef..ctor()
< >
Showing 1-6 of 6 comments
Per page: 1530 50